Understanding the Relevance of Appropriate Bed Height
Correct bed elevation is important for both person comfort and caretaker safety. Goal for an elevation that allows simple accessibility for both you and the client when you established up a hospital bed. If the bed's too reduced, bending down can strain your back, while a bed that's also high can make it difficult for individuals to enter and out safely.Adjust the bed to an elevation that's level with the patient's knees when they're remaining on the edge. This position helps them move in and out of bed with marginal initiative. Additionally, appropriate elevation can protect against falls and promote self-reliance, motivating people to relocate with confidence.

Positioning for Comfort
Developing a comfortable setting in a health center bed commonly depends upon the calculated use of pillows and cushions. Start by putting a supportive cushion behind the client's back to urge good position and lower stress. You can likewise make use of smaller pillows to sustain the neck and head, making sure placement. For those that need to raise their legs, slide a cushion under the knees; this can reduce stress on the lower back. Keep in mind, positioning cushions on either side can avoid rolling and boost security. Don't fail to remember to readjust the cushions' firmness based on the individual's choices. Ultimately, the best positioning can considerably boost convenience and advertise leisure, making a globe of difference in the healing process.
Pressure Relief Techniques
Efficient stress relief is crucial for people spending extended periods in a medical facility bed, and using pillows and paddings can make a significant difference. Start by placing pillows under bony areas like the heels, elbow joints, and sacrum to minimize pressure. You can likewise utilize a specialized pressure-relief pillow for the seat to disperse weight uniformly. Furthermore, think about utilizing pillows to raise the head or legs, which can enhance convenience and advertise blood circulation. Bear in mind to routinely reposition the patient to prevent long term stress on any kind of certain location. Watch on skin integrity, and encourage the person to change settings when possible. These simple adjustments can substantially boost convenience and decrease the risk of stress sores.
Making Sure Security With Bed Rails and Locking Mechanisms
One essential facet of establishing up a medical facility bed is guaranteeing safety and security with bed rails and securing mechanisms. Beginning by changing the bed rails to the suitable elevation, so they supply sufficient assistance without restricting activity. Ensure they're firmly engaged to avoid accidental drops. Evaluate the rails by delicately lowering; they should stay firm and stable.Next, pay very close attention to the locking devices. Confirm that the bed's wheels are secured when the patient remains in position, protecting against any type of undesirable motion. Regularly inspect these locks for wear and tear, as malfunctioning locks can present significant risks.Finally, inform the person concerning using bed rails. Explain their purpose and motivate them to ask for help when required. By prioritizing safety, you can assist develop a secure atmosphere that improves person comfort and reduces the threat of injury.
